Table 3.

Dynamic changes of mushroom substrate parameters during mycelial and fruiting body growth. All data were gathered prior to water stimulation.

Characteristics Time CK B1 B2 B3 PB1 PB2 PB3
pH 4d 6.77 ± 0.12 6.60 ± 0.11 6.78 ± 0.12 6.94 ± 0.12 6.77 ± 0.13 6.58 ± 0.12 7.02 ± 0.15
8d 6.51 ± 0.11 6.77 ± 0.13 6.45 ± 0.12 6.84 ± 0.11 6.65 ± 0.12 6.67 ± 0.11 6.76 ± 0.13
12d 6.37 ± 0.11 6.68 ± 0.11 6.54 ± 0.11 6.67 ± 0.10 6.41 ± 0.11 6.80 ± 0.13 6.83 ± 0.12
16d 6.00 ± 0.10 6.35 ± 0.09 6.64 ± 0.11 6.94 ± 0.14 6.30 ± 0.11 6.66 ± 0.12 6.68 ± 0.12
20d** 6.19 ± 0.10 6.46 ± 0.11 6.45 ± 0.12 6.58 ± 0.12 6.22 ± 0.12 6.32 ± 0.12 6.91 ± 0.13
2nd harvest* 4.85 ± 0.08 6.38 ± 0.12 6.52 ± 0.13 6.44 ± 0.11 6.19 ± 0.10 6.57 ± 0.11 6.50 ± 0.11
Moisture (%) 4d 60.31 ± 1.21 61.39 ± 1.23 60.43 ± 1.21 60.66 ± 1.21 61.50 ± 1.21 60.70 ± 1.21 61.50 ± 1.23
8d 63.96 ± 1.34 61.91 ± 1.24 61.93 ± 1.24 65.45 ± 1.31 62.77 ± 1.26 64.30 ± 1.29 65.24 ± 1.30
12d 66.92 ± 1.31 65.65 ± 1.31 62.47 ± 1.25 63.67 ± 1.27 65.82 ± 1.32 64.35 ± 1.29 64.84 ± 1.29
16d 68.69 ± 1.37 65.42 ± 1.32 64.19 ± 1.28 61.09 ± 1.22 62.41 ± 1.23 61.58 ± 1.23 60.83 ± 1.22
20d** 72.22 ± 1.44 65.10 ± 1.30 60.85 ± 1.22 61.34 ± 1.23 64.12 ± 1.28 62.50 ± 1.25 60.98 ± 1.22
2nd harvest* 51.73 ± 1.44 58.61 ± 1.17 59.92 ± 1.20 60.87 ± 1.22 63.51 ± 1.17 62.28 ± 1.15 61.44 ± 1.19
EC (dS/m) 4d 10.12 ± 0.51 15.32 ± 0.77 15.95 ± 0.80 16.82 ± 0.84 21.33 ± 1.07 21.43 ± 1.07 21.72 ± 1.09
8d 10.54 ± 0.53 15.44 ± 0.78 16.02 ± 0.82 17.12 ± 0.86 21.75 ± 1.09 21.56 ± 1.08 21.93 ± 1.11
12d 10.78 ± 0.54 15.89 ± 0.79 16.23 ± 0.81 17.33 ± 0.87 21.82 ± 1.11 21.89 ± 1.09 22.01 ± 1.08
16d 11.21 ± 0.56 16.12 ± 0.81 16.92 ± 0.85 17.54 ± 0.88 21.96 ± 1.10 22.06 ± 1.10 22.18 ± 1.12
20d** 12.31 ± 0.62 16.83 ± 0.84 17.81 ± 0.89 17.89 ± 0.89 22.15 ± 1.07 22.37 ± 1.12 22.41 ± 1.12
2nd harvest* 9.75 ± 0.49 14.61 ± 0.73 15.13 ± 0.76 16.57 ± 0.83 20.97 ± 1.05 21.29 ± 1.06 21.63 ± 1.08

* Owing to the initial inconsistency in the first harvest timing for each treatment, the subsequent harvest times differed as well, resulting in the final measurements being dependent on the actual harvest time for each treatment.

** After twenty days post-spawning, primordia emerged in certain treatments, requiring water for inducing regular fruiting, while others had to postpone. Consequently, the timing of water stimulation varied among treatments after the initial twenty days, rendering the collection of pH and moisture data unnecessary.
